1. If two sides of a rectangle change in such a manner that the rectangle’s area remains constant, and one side increases by 25%, what must happen to the other side?
2. If 10 men can survive 24 days on 15 cans of rations, how many cans will be needed for 8 men to survive for 36 days?
3. If \(V=s^3\) and s is doubled what happens to the value of V?
4. If the length of a rectangle is increased by 120%, and its width is decreased by 20%, what happens to the area of the rectangle?

7. If y varies directly with the square of x, and if y = 4 when x = 3, what is y when x = 2?
8. The volume of wood in a tree (V) varies directly as the height (h) and the square of the girth (g). If the volume of a tree is 144 cubic meters (\(m^3\)) when the height is 20 meters and the girth is 1.5 meters, what is the height of a tree with a volume of 1000 and girth of 2 meters?
9. If it takes 16 faucets, 10 hours to fill 8 tubs, how long will it take 12 faucets to fill 9 tubs?
10. Gear A has 72 teeth and gear B has 48 teeth. How many complete revolutions does gear A make when gear B makes 9 complete revolutions?
11. If x varies directly as y and inversely as z, and x=10, when y=5 and z=3, for what value of z will x=3 and y=4?
12. In the figure above gear A, which has 40 teeth, drives gear B, which has 30 teeth. If gear A makes 75 revolutions, how many revolutions does gear B make?
